ABSTRACT
This article is a response to the need for economic reactivation because of the crisis resulting from the context of COVID-19. The purpose of the research was to elaborate a theoretical construct through the application of Confirmatory Factor Analysis that gathers observable variables around dimensions or factors. The study begins with a review of the literature that approximates the causal relationship of the phenomenon. The research has a quantitative approach with exploratory, descriptive and correlational designs. The following factors such as associativity, sustainable tourism, competitive advantage, market orientation, digital inclusion, agricultural innovation and knowledge transfer were found and they are linked with the economic reactivation. The Confirmatory Factorial Analysis was used in this study which helped to reduce from 117 to 47 items in the measurement instrument for the research of economic reactivation in the province of Cañar in Ecuador with factor loadings higher than 0.6. As a conclusion, it is said that it is possible to study the phenomenon with a validated questionnaire on the bivariate association of the researching variables. © 2022, Universidad del Zulia.
